Is Urban Eats Satay Noodles Meal Kit Vegetarian?


Ingredients
Satay Sauce (77%) [Coconut Milk, Water, Peanut, Coconut Sugar, Mung Beans, Rice Bran Oil, Shallots, Salt, Lemongrass, Spices (Coriander, Cumin Powder, Turmeric Powder), Galangal, Tamarind Extract, Chilli, Garlic], Dried Noodles (19%) [Wheat Flour, Modified Tapioca Starch, Salt, Acidity Regulator (500, 501)], Peanuts (3%), Fried Shallots (1%). CONTAINS GLUTEN, WHEAT, PEANUT. MAY CONTAIN CASHEW, CRUSTACEAN, EGG, FISH, SESAME, SOY.
What is a Vegetarian diet?
A vegetarian diet eliminates meat, poultry, and fish but typically includes dairy, eggs, and plant-based foods. People adopt it for ethical, environmental, or health reasons. This diet emphasizes fruits, vegetables, legumes, grains, nuts, and seeds as key nutrient sources. Vegetarians often get protein from eggs, tofu, beans, and lentils. It can offer health benefits such as reduced risk of heart disease and improved weight management, though attention should be given to nutrients like iron, zinc, and vitamin B12. With proper planning, a vegetarian diet can be both nutritionally complete and sustainable.
